High-Quality Centrifugal Pumps for Wastewater Treatment An Essential Component in Modern Industries


In the realm of wastewater treatment, the importance of efficient pumping solutions cannot be overstated. High-quality centrifugal pumps have become an essential component in modern wastewater treatment facilities, catering to a variety of industrial needs. These pumps are designed to handle the unique challenges posed by wastewater, ensuring that contaminants are effectively removed, and treated water is safely discharged back into the environment.


Centrifugal pumps operate on a straightforward principle they use rotational energy to move fluids through a system. This design makes them particularly well-suited for transporting wastewater, as they can maintain a steady flow rate, even in challenging conditions. The impeller within the pump creates a vacuum that draws wastewater in, subsequently forcing it out under pressure. This mechanism allows for efficient handling of large volumes, making it ideal for municipal treatment plants, industrial facilities, and agricultural applications.


One of the key benefits of using high-quality centrifugal pumps in wastewater treatment is their durability. These pumps are typically constructed from robust materials such as stainless steel or high-grade plastics that resist corrosion and wear even in harsh environments. This longevity translates to lower maintenance costs and reduced downtime for facilities, ultimately leading to enhanced operational efficiency.

Moreover, high-quality centrifugal pumps are designed with energy efficiency in mind. Given the substantial energy demands associated with wastewater treatment processes, selecting pumps that maximize performance while minimizing energy consumption is crucial. Advanced designs incorporate features such as variable frequency drives (VFDs) that adjust the pump speed according to the flow requirements, further optimizing energy use and reducing operating costs.


Another vital aspect of these pumps is their versatility. High-quality centrifugal pumps can be tailored for various applications, including solids handling, dewatering, and even sewage transportation. Their ability to operate effectively in different situations makes them invaluable for wastewater treatment plants dealing with diverse types of waste.


When selecting centrifugal pumps for wastewater applications, it is imperative to consider factors such as capacity, head requirements, and the specific characteristics of the wastewater being processed. Engaging with reputable manufacturers that prioritize quality and performance ensures that facilities receive pumps that meet their unique needs.


In conclusion, high-quality centrifugal pumps are indispensable tools in the wastewater treatment industry. Their reliability, energy efficiency, and versatility make them suitable for a wide range of applications, contributing significantly to environmental protection and public health. As industry standards evolve and the demand for efficient wastewater management increases, investing in high-quality centrifugal pumps will undoubtedly remain a top priority for factories and treatment facilities alike.
